In their second acclaimed show, musical sketch comedy troupe The Faces At The Window invite you to meet a strangely unsettling set of characters inhabiting our radio waves: listen in to Radio Metaldehyde, hear news reports from 570BC and be soothed by tuneful dispatches about uncles with lengthy catamarans.

“Worthy of Monty Python… Varied, fast-flowing entertainment”Manchester Salon

Presented by Lilaloka Productions, Hat Hair Productions and Scytheplays Ltd
Written by and starring The Faces At The Window
Directed by Ross Kelly

Duration 90 minutes including interval.
